免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 4204 | 回复: 6
打印 上一主题 下一主题

[算法] 请教IDEA加密算法 [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2007-06-05 09:36 |只看该作者 |倒序浏览
今日的一项工作中需要用到IDEA加密算法,从网上搜索了一下,找到了一个例子,可惜是对文件加密,并且加密后的文件长度与原文件长度不同,而且该代码用法非常复杂。
不知道是否有那位高手了解该算法,是否有对字符串加密的源代码。

论坛徽章:
0
2 [报告]
发表于 2007-06-05 10:25 |只看该作者
分组密码处理的数据是一块一块的,最后一块通常需要填充,因此长度就变了。

在这本书:

《应用密码学》  <== 点它

里面提到一种··填充'' 处理方法,可以保持长度。看分组码部分。

[ 本帖最后由 win_hate 于 2007-6-5 10:30 编辑 ]

论坛徽章:
0
3 [报告]
发表于 2007-06-05 11:45 |只看该作者
英文 padding

论坛徽章:
0
4 [报告]
发表于 2007-06-05 13:07 |只看该作者
非常感谢,正在下载中,看来是应该好好的学习一下了。

论坛徽章:
0
5 [报告]
发表于 2007-06-05 13:31 |只看该作者
顺便提一下:padding 通常只在块式加密算法或者公钥密码系统中用得多,一般类似 Arcfour 这样的流式密码系统并不需要 padding——可以理解为:它的每个 block 大小均为 1 字节,也就是说 “块” 内并不需要 padding。

论坛徽章:
0
6 [报告]
发表于 2007-06-06 13:07 |只看该作者
昨天去书店想把这本书买回来看看,可惜在上海居然买不到。

请教langue (PDP-7) 版主,padding的具体含义是什么?目前还是不理解
加密算法用的比较多,可惜从来没有仔细研究过,这个词还是第一次见到。

论坛徽章:
0
7 [报告]
发表于 2007-06-06 14:00 |只看该作者
padding
[5pAdiN]
n.
填料
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P